The latest officially reported population of Azerbaijan was 10,246,996 in 2025 vs 686,970 people in Luxembourg in 2025.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Azerbaijan's population is 10,333,222 people compared to 697,802 in Luxembourg.

Population statistics:

  • Azerbaijan's population is 14.8 times bigger than Luxembourg's.
  • Azerbaijan is ranked the 96th most populous country in the world, while Luxembourg is the 164th.
  • The countries together account for 0.13% of the world: 0.12% for Azerbaijan vs 0.008% for Luxembourg.
  • For the last 10 years, Azerbaijan has had an average growth rate of +0.66% per year vs +1.94% in Luxembourg.
  • Since 2006, the population of Azerbaijan has increased from 8.48M people to 10.3M (21.8% growth), while Luxembourg has grown from 473K to 698K (47.6%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Azerbaijan increased by 1,273,262 people (a 15% growth), while Luxembourg gained 109,377 people (a 23.1%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Azerbaijan gained 575,410 people (a 5.9% growth), while Luxembourg's population increased by 115,788 people (a 19.9% growth).

Azerbaijan was ranked 90th most populous country in 2006 and is 96th in 2026. Luxembourg was ranked 167th in 2006 and ranked 164th now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Azerbaijan's population will grow by 7.35% to 11,093,138 people with a rank change from 96th to 94th. The population of Luxembourg will increase by 15% to 802,377 people and will still be ranked 164th.

Azerbaijan is projected to reach its peak in 2051 at 11.1M people compared to the peak of 813K people in 2062 for Luxembourg.

Over the last 10 years, 87.1% of the population change in Azerbaijan is from natural causes (a gain of 710,318 people) and 12.9% is from migration (a loss of 104,781 people). In Luxembourg 17.4% is from natural causes (a gain of 20,025 people) and 82.6% is from migration (a gain of 94,895 people).

As of 2024, 218,460 residents or 2.1% of the population were not native-born in Azerbaijan, compared to 344,309 people or 51.2% in Luxembourg.
